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.01.09;
Скачать: CL | DM;

Вниз

Как получить подтверждение доставки   Найти похожие ветки 

 
Кузнецова А.   (2003-11-05 12:18) [0]

Добрый день!

Подскажите, пожалуйста, можно ли для сообщения
(автоматическая рассылка из-под Delphi) получать подтверждение
доставки?


 
Reindeer Moss Eater ©   (2003-11-05 12:19) [1]

SMTP/POP ?

Получать?
Можно.
Они же в виде письма приходят.


 
Anatoly Podgoretsky ©   (2003-11-05 12:24) [2]

Доставки куда?


 
Кузнецова А.   (2003-11-05 12:26) [3]

Да, nmSMTP.

Каким Property/metod/event надо пользоваться, чтобы сказать
"я хочу получать подтверждение"?


 
Кузнецова А.   (2003-11-05 12:32) [4]

У меня есть длинный список товарищей, которым ежемесячно надо отправлять сводки.
Список живет в базе, там много всяких полей, в том числе и e_mail.

По нажатию на кнопочку этот список вытаскивается, для каждой организации берется ее адрес, цепляются нужные файлы и все это отправляется.

А я хочу получать уведомление о доставке, но не знаю, как Delphi
об этом сказать.


 
Reindeer Moss Eater ©   (2003-11-05 12:36) [5]

Так получить подтверждение, или запросить подтверждение?

первое - как и всю остальную почту
второе - изучение заголовка письма для которого было запрошено подтверждение


 
Кузнецова А.   (2003-11-05 12:42) [6]

Не поняла, что значит "изучение заголовка письма"?

Я хочу запросить подтверждение доставки.
И не из Bat или Outlook, отправляя руками, а из программы.
Используется TnmSMTP.


 
Fay   (2003-11-05 12:42) [7]

Ку?
Return-Receipt-To: blablabla@bububu.xx


 
Fay   (2003-11-05 12:43) [8]

>> И не из Bat или Outlook, отправляя руками, а из программы.
"Из программы" - это и есть "руками"!


 
Anatoly Podgoretsky ©   (2003-11-05 12:45) [9]

Кузнецова А. (05.11.03 12:42) [6]
Вот это выполнимо, Fay ответил


 
Кузнецова А.   (2003-11-05 12:52) [10]

Не Ку, к сожалению...
Чего-то я, видимо, не понимаю...

Вот у меня есть:
......
nmsmtp1.connect;
nmsmtp1.PostMessage.FromAddress:="ann@sirena2000.ru";
nmsmtp1.PostMessage.Fromname:="Кузнецова Анна";
....

Можно одной-двумя строками в виде примера, как ЭТО (Return-Receipt-To) выглядит.


 
Reindeer Moss Eater ©   (2003-11-05 13:11) [11]

FinalHeader + F1 + Example


 
Fay   (2003-11-05 13:18) [12]

>> Можно одной-двумя строками в виде примера, как
>> ЭТО (Return-Receipt-To) выглядит.
Примерно так

From: bill@mail.ru
To: gates@hotbox.ru
Subject: blablabla
Return-Receipt-To: bill@mail.ru

Hello, mr Gates!
.
итд


 
Кузнецова А.   (2003-11-05 13:30) [13]

Спасибо!


 
Fay   (2003-11-05 13:32) [14]

8)


 
Кузнецова А.   (2003-11-05 18:58) [15]

HELP ME!!!

Какое еще нужно волшебное слово надо сказать SMTP,
чтобы все-таки получить горячо желаемое подтверждение доставки?!

На
NMSMTP1.FinalHeader.Values["Return-Receipt-To"]:="ann@sirena2000.ru";
отказывается реагировать в принципе!!!

Хотя, когда говорю
NMSMTP1.FinalHeader.Values["X-Priority"] := "1 (High)";
- нормально, делает, что просят.

Когда
NMSMTP1.FinalHeader.Values["X-Confirm-Reading-To"]:="ann@sirena2000.ru"; - тоже все в порядке, запрашивает подтверждение.


 
Кузнецова А.   (2003-11-06 09:30) [16]

HELP!!!


 
Reindeer Moss Eater ©   (2003-11-06 10:00) [17]

отказывается реагировать в принципе!!!

Кто отказывается?
В заголовке пришедшего письма нет этого поля?
Почтовый клиент получателя не визжит, что запрошено подтверждение о доставке? (а может клиент так настроен или вообще не понимает этого поля?)
Получатель письма видит, что запрошено подтверждение, но не соглашается отправить квитанцию?


 
Кузнецова А.   (2003-11-06 10:11) [18]

Почтовый клиент получателя не визжит...

Я тренируюсь на кошках ( т.е. посылаю сама себе).
Если посылать себе из BAT - получаешь, соотв-но, 2 сообщения - то, что послал + подтверждение, что оно дошло.

Когда из Delphi - только одно посланное, причем в его заголовке слово
Return-Receipt-To: ann@sirena2000.ru
присутствует.
Я не понимаю, почему он не подтверждает, что он что-то получил...


 
Reindeer Moss Eater ©   (2003-11-06 10:24) [19]

Я не понимаю, почему он не подтверждает, что он что-то получил...

Почтовый клиент получателя должен известить получателя о том, что принятое письмо имеет запрос подтверждения.
Подтверждать прием должен получатель (человек), а не почтовый клиент получателя


 
Кузнецова А.   (2003-11-06 10:32) [20]

Да нет, когда почтовый клиент извещает получателя (человека) - это подтверждение прочтения.

Пишу
...
NMSMTP1.FinalHeader.Values["X-Confirm-Reading-To"]:="ann@sirena2000.ru";
... И на него-то как раз реакция нормальная: шлю сама себе письмо, открываю его и тут же появляется окошко " Создать подтверждение прочтения? Да Нет"

А в подтверждении доставки - человек не участвует, это
почтовый клиент получателя говорит отправителю "да получил я, получил".



Страницы: 1 вся ветка

Текущий архив: 2004.01.09;
Скачать: CL | DM;

Наверх




Память: 0.51 MB
Время: 0.032 c
1-25362
Jungle
2003-12-25 13:41
2004.01.09
Project|Resources


3-25208
akval
2003-12-11 20:13
2004.01.09
DBGrid и Rich-текст


3-25221
Denisiy
2003-12-11 11:47
2004.01.09
dataset.locate и DBGrid


3-25226
Петров Денис
2003-12-11 13:58
2004.01.09
Cannot prepare a CREATE DATABASE/SCHEMA statement


14-25549
Driverrr
2003-12-19 16:10
2004.01.09
Текст на болванке